CHANGING YOUR ADDRESS
Important information for clients holding assets with U.S. source income.

It is important that you let us know as soon as you are planning to move.

If we hold any assets on your behalf with U.S. source income and you change your address, you will need to complete a new Form W8 (non U.S. resident) or Form W9 (U.S. resident) in order to maintain compliance with the current U.S. legislation. If this compliance is not maintained, your account will become 'undocumented' and you will be subject to maximum withholding tax on all income from U.S. source income assets. This may mean that more tax is deducted than is actually required.

Furthermore, if you are a U.S. national and you sell U.S. based assets whilst the account is "undocumented", our U.S. agent is required to deduct withholding tax from the sale proceeds as well.

We would like to avoid this happening, particularly when correspondence may not reach you for some considerable time.

Please let us know

  • as soon as you are planning to move - particularly if you will be moving to another country, and
  • your new address - as soon as you know it

Once you have informed us about your proposed change of address, we'll send the relevant new form to you. Alternatively, you can complete it yourself by downloading the relevant form from the links opposite. Please print out, complete and sign the form, and return it to your Client Relationship Manager.
